Charlamagne Farts On Taylor Swift's Bland Cover Of 'September'

Charlamagne gives pop sensation Taylor Swift the title of Donkey Of The Day on Monday, April 16th, for giving us the most basic, gluten-free, mayonnaise infused cover of Earth, Wind & Fire's classic song "September." We can't deny that Taylor Swift has some jams - her album 1989 was dope, "Shake It Off" is still fire and we have never had any big problems with her music. But when she took one of the most iconic songs from the legendary Earth, Wind & Fire and stripped it of all its soul, that's where we have an issue. No one, under any circumstance, should touch that song.

She jumped out the window with her unseasoned cover of "September." Swift gave us the most basic, gluten-free version of the song, and even has a banjo on her version. The audacity! For her to take the funk out of an Earth, Wind & Fire track shows how much respect she has for the song. Her cover is like a zombified version of the song - no soul. 

Covering any song is difficult but it seems the hatred towards her version of "September" is unanimous. There is one unexpected fan of the song - the song's co-writer, Allee Willis.

"'September' was my first hit and favorite song of mine I ever have had the joy of being a part of," Willis said to Billboard. "Taylor Swift is the absolute cherry on top of a very soulful and happy sundae." Well, the court of public opinion rules out Willis' take on Taylor's cover. Sorry, Allee.
